The popularity of streaming services has skyrocketed in recent years, and with it, the demand for regional content has also increased. One such show that has gained a massive following across India is Mirzapur, a crime drama series produced by Amazon Prime Video. The show's success can be attributed to its gripping storyline, strong characters, and exceptional performances by the cast. However, for many fans in Tamil Nadu, the show's language barrier was a significant obstacle. In March 2026, the Indian government ordered the disabling of over 3,100 Telegram channels and 800 websites for hosting pirated content from OTT platforms like Amazon Prime Video.

Mirzapur chronicles the dark underbelly of a lawless city. It features the power struggles of the Tripathi family, Guddu, and Bablu. The raw dialogue and fast pacing translate well into regional languages.
